THIS is my point with Vaaks.

Keaton didn't make as many as you'd ideally hope, but he was able to get those looks thru his aggressiveness.

If Vaaks is able to get those looks, I think he makes more than Keaton considering: 1) his 2pt percentage was already higher last year. 2) we ALWAYS improve our transfer's 2pt percentage. 3) he's alot bigger, stronger, older than Keaton.

That's what would really elevate him to lottery pick status, IMO. In addition to getting a bit better defensively and on the glass (which I think will happen).
I will note, Boswell's improvement in this area was especially encouraging.

In 2024, he shot 41.5% from two on 3.9 attempts. The following year at Illinois, he shot 56.7% from two on 5.3 attempts (and last year 54% on 5.4 attempts).

.....

Also, KB's free throw rate of 12.3% was literally the worst on Arizona's roster. Even worse than the walk ons; literally the worst on the team.

At Illinois, it was 43.3% in 2025 and 41.5% in 2026. Both very good.

.....

For the comparison -- Vaaks at Providence shot 51.7% from two on 3.9 attempts. Vaaks's free throw rate at Providence was 29.5%.

I'm not sure what a leap necessarily looks like, but almost certain both those numbers will go up for him.

It's different because Boswell came from one of the best teams in the country. Usually those guys can take those leaps, with a greater role.

Vaaks came from one of the worst power conference teams. Those guys tend to have their statistical leaps more capped, because we've already seen what they are in their highest usage roles (on a bad team, no less).

2 point percentage and free throw rate could increase, as those are efficiency metrics.

Not sure about 2 point attempts increasing. In a high usage role, on a bad team, we've already seen how that's probably not his game.

Big part of the of Vaaks’ low rim rate at Providence was a clogged lane. Playing in a 5 out offense should increase his rim rate here.

MLT’s shared the stats on one of the Werner podcasts, but rim rate is usually one of the stats that improve the most by incoming transfers.
